  • REPLACE A/C CLUTCH ASSEMBLY: Use the CARSTECH Air Compressor Clutch Rebuild Removal Tool Kit – AC Clutch Puller for Car Auto Air Conditioner. This tool kit is designed to remove, install, or rebuild clutches found on AC compressors.
  • Applicable for various vehicles, including:Ford FS6; Hitachi MJ; Chrysler C171; Nippondenso 6P/10P; 148 compressors; Delphi / Harrison (GM) R4/A6 SAE, DA-6/R4 Metric ; Sanden compressors SD5, SD7, SD505, SD507, SD508, SD510,SD575, SD708 and SD709; Tecumseh HR980; and Zexel (Mitsubishi).
  • BUILT TO LAST: Constructed from stainless steel with a black coated finish for ultimate strength and longevity. Resists rust and corrosion with proper care and lubrication. The 2 and 3 hold puller plate allows mechanical force to handle all pulling on most clutches.
  • EASY TO USE: Keep all threads clean and well-oiled. The outer part of the tool has a smooth side and a threaded side (threads used to attach to the inner clutch shaft when removing). Start with one bearing between the tool and clutch, and thread it fully onto the compressor's inner shaft threads (this is the fixed part - the inner bolt does not move when threading down the outer piece). Remove the tool and add another bearing to adjust for the distance the clutch pushed into the pulley.
